What to Expect

January in Ipoh brings hot weather with daytime highs around 30°C and nighttime lows of 22°C. You can expect approximately 25.9 days of rain during the month. This is peak tourist season, so book accommodation and popular tours well in advance. Prices tend to be higher.

Packing tip: Pack light, breathable clothing, sunscreen, and a hat. A light layer for air-conditioned spaces. An umbrella or rain jacket is essential.
